The Mechanics of RWA Tokens

At the core of RWA Token Products is the concept of tokenization. Tokenization involves converting physical or intangible assets into digital tokens on a blockchain. These tokens can then be bought, sold, and traded just like any other cryptocurrency. However, what sets RWA tokens apart is their underlying real-world asset. Each token represents a fractional ownership or a claim to a specific asset, which can be real-world, like a piece of property, or even digital, like a piece of intellectual property.

This innovative approach not only democratizes access to high-value assets but also introduces a new level of liquidity and flexibility. Traditional assets often come with high entry barriers, complex ownership structures, and limited liquidity. RWA tokens break down these barriers, making it easier for a broader range of investors to participate in markets that were once out of reach.

Real Estate Tokenization

One of the most prominent examples of RWA tokenization is in the real estate sector. Traditional real estate investments often require significant capital, legal expertise, and time to navigate. RWA tokens change the game by allowing investors to buy fractional shares of properties, making it possible for smaller investors to participate in high-value real estate markets.

For instance, a luxury apartment building can be tokenized, with each token representing a fraction of the property. Investors can buy these tokens, gaining ownership and earning a share of the property's appreciation and rental income. This approach not only democratizes real estate investment but also provides a more liquid and easily transferable asset.

Securities Regulation

One of the primary concerns in the regulatory arena is whether RWA tokens should be classified as securities. In the United States, the Securities and Exchange Commission (SEC) has issued guidelines that classify certain tokens as securities, subjecting them to strict regulatory requirements. This classification can impact the way tokens are marketed, sold, and managed.

Regulatory bodies are working to develop clear and consistent frameworks to address these issues. The goal is to create a regulatory environment that fosters innovation while ensuring investor protection and market integrity.

Tax Implications

The tax treatment of RWA tokens is another area of consideration. As tokens are bought, sold, and traded, they can trigger various tax obligations. Understanding the tax implications is crucial for investors and companies involved in tokenization.

Different jurisdictions have different tax policies regarding digital assets. For instance, the Internal Revenue Service (IRS) in the United States treats cryptocurrencies, including tokens, as property for tax purposes. This means that the sale or exchange of tokens can trigger capital gains or losses, subject to taxation.

What is a Cross-Chain Bridge?

A cross-chain bridge allows assets and data to move between different blockchains. Think of it as a tunnel that connects two different networks, enabling cryptocurrencies, tokens, and even smart contracts to transfer across them without friction. The goal is to create a more unified and accessible blockchain ecosystem.

Why Cross-Chain Bridge Testing?

While bridges are essential for interoperability, they also present unique challenges. Bugs, vulnerabilities, and inefficient transactions can occur, which is why rigorous testing is crucial. A single flaw in a bridge can lead to significant financial losses and undermine user trust. Thus, cross-chain bridge testing aims to identify and fix these issues before they impact users.

Advanced Testing Techniques

1. Fuzz Testing

Fuzz testing, or fuzzing, is a technique used to find bugs in software by providing invalid, unexpected, or random data as inputs. For cross-chain bridges, fuzz testing can help identify unexpected behaviors and vulnerabilities that traditional testing might miss.

To implement fuzz testing:

Use tools like AFL (American Fuzzy Lop) and libFuzzer. Customize your test cases to simulate various edge cases and attack vectors. Focus on different components of the bridge, such as the data transfer protocols, asset conversion algorithms, and transaction validators.

2. Model Checking

Model checking involves verifying that a system behaves according to a formal model. For cross-chain bridges, this can be used to ensure that the bridge adheres to specified security and functional requirements.

To use model checking:

Utilize tools like SPIN, NuSMV, and CBMC. Develop formal models of the bridge’s behavior. Verify that the bridge’s actual behavior matches the expected model.

3. Chaos Engineering

Chaos engineering is the practice of intentionally introducing failures to test the resilience of a system. For cross-chain bridges, chaos engineering can help identify how the bridge handles unexpected failures and network disruptions.

To apply chaos engineering:

Use platforms like Chaos Monkey or Gremlin. Simulate network outages, high latency, and other failure scenarios. Monitor the bridge’s response and identify potential areas for improvement.

Advanced Security Practices

1. Penetration Testing

Penetration testing, or pen testing, involves simulating cyber attacks to identify vulnerabilities. For cross-chain bridges, pen testing can help uncover complex security flaws that might be missed by automated tools.

To conduct pen testing:

Use tools like Burp Suite, OWASP ZAP, and Metasploit. Perform both black box and white box testing. Focus on areas like transaction validation, smart contract interactions, and data encryption.

2. Static and Dynamic Analysis

Combining static and dynamic analysis provides a comprehensive view of the bridge’s security and functionality.

To integrate static and dynamic analysis:

Use static analysis tools like Solium, Oyente, and Securify. Complement static analysis with dynamic analysis using tools like Echidna and Mythril. Focus on both the bridge’s code and runtime behavior.

3. Threat Modeling

Threat modeling helps identify potential threats and vulnerabilities in a system. For cross-chain bridges, it’s crucial to model different attack vectors and mitigation strategies.

To practice threat modeling:

Use frameworks like STRIDE (Spoofing, Tampering, Repudiation, Information Disclosure, Denial of Service, Elevation of Privilege) and PASTA (Process for Attack Simulation and Threat Analysis). Identify potential threats specific to cross-chain bridges, such as man-in-the-middle attacks, replay attacks, and cross-chain replay attacks. Develop mitigation strategies for identified threats.
